Opened on January 2003 and set in the heart of Tokyo Japan, THE MANSIONS at Roppongi offers the best of all possible worlds.
This luxury, boutique property, is located in a quiet setting, yet is only minutes away from downtown Tokyo and the excitement of major music, entertainment and sports venues. The beautifully appointed guest rooms each have their own charming personality and many offer breathtaking views of Tokyo*s skyline. And because THE MANSIONS at Roppongi is classified as a serviced apartment, we offer all the amenities of a hotel for the short-stay traveler as well as the necessary amenities and services for the long-stay expatriate. Come and see Tokyo*s little undiscovered secret...... All accommodations offer large and commodious space from a cozy 366 square feet 34 sqm studio suites to large 625 square feet 58 sqm 1 bedroom plus den suites.
